Diseño de un sistema acuapónico monitoreado mediante internet de las cosas e inteligencia artificial

Acceso Abierto

Abstract:

This work presents the design of an aquaponic system, monitored by means of an internet of things architecture and artificial intelligence.The methodology is based on an aquaponic design and an architecture based on 4 layers is proposed: senate, communications, services and applications.The results allow decision making with the monitoring of variables related to air, soil, water, plants and animals.Finally, it is expected that this design can be implemented at different scales..
